A Trial To Evaluate Two Antibiotics For The Treatment Of Acute Exacerbation Of Chronic Bronchitis (AECB)

A Phase 3B Multicenter, Randomized, Double-Blind, Double-Dummy Comparative Trial To Evaluate The Efficacy and Safety Of Azithromycin SR (Microspheres Formulation) Versus Moxifloxacin For The Treatment Of Acute Exacerbation Of Chronic Bronchitis (AECB).

Summary

This trial is a research drug study to compare the effects of two antibiotics for the treatment of acute exacerbation of chronic bronchitis

Conditions

Interventions

TypeNameDescription
OTHERMoxifloxacin Placebo1 capsule once daily for 5 days
DRUGMoxifloxacin1 X 400mg capsule once daily for 5 days
OTHERAzithromycin SR Placebosingle dose, oral.
DRUGAzithromycin SRsingle dose 2.0 g oral
